    The UK Operations and Supply Centre of Excellence (COE) are looking for an Associate Director to expand our delivery capacity and serve a growing pipeline of opportunities.

    The Ops and Supply COE within our Global Deal Advisory business. We specialise in supporting manufacturing, supply chain and procurement across the end-to-end deal cycle from operational due diligence, value creation, integration and separation. Over the last few years, we have established a reputation as the leading provider of operations deal advice on global transactions, particularly within the Life Sciences sector. Our team brings a depth of both industry and functional expertise, combined with an agile and value led approach to deliver at deal speed. We have large growth ambitions and a strong pipeline to enable further penetration into other sectors including Consumer and Retail, Industrial Manufacturing and ENR. We are looking for someone to bring extensive procurement experience in a deals environment to lead and drive our procurement proposition forward with an ambition to become a future leader in our Deal Advisory business.   • Technical skills:
  • A solid understanding of the procurement function and procurement activities including procurement operating model design, third-party spend analysis, supply base optimisation, and contract management.
  • A high level of familiarity with third-party contracts; in particular, assignment, novation, change of control, and termination provisions.
  • An excellent awareness of the overall operations functions and the typical organisational structures, processes, controls, systems, and performance metrics/ benchmarks.
  • Awareness of current leading practice and future trends in creating efficient and effective operational functions, including supporting business strategy, operating model design and implementation, disruptive technologies and creating insight from data.
  • Exposure to the operational issues created by integrations, separations and carve outs.
